Eye of Demeter Poem

Last night the moon rose electric in the sky

Fingernail sliver of warm yellow streetlight

Almost swallowed by midnight earth and

Chocolate irises.

A shooting star traces the path of my heart

Between the tip of a wheat sheaf and

Orion’s belt. The great migration of lovers

Converges south

Wheeling past Saturn as it blinks

Into existence.
